Re: [Bug 1387303] Re: regression: gnome-keyring components can't be disabled anymore

2014-10-30 Thread Dimitri John Ledkov
On 30 October 2014 01:51, Mike Berkley 1387...@bugs.launchpad.net wrote:
 This same bug affects ssh keys, since gnome-keyring cannot handle ECDSA
 keys.

*sigh*

I presume the following things cannot be handled by gnome-keyring:
* gpg smartcards
* gpg smartcards, used for ssh authentication
* ECDSA ssh keys
* ECDSA gpg (2.1 beta)

However, the upstart jobs tries hard to _not_ override existing agents:
[ -z $SSH_AUTH_SOCK ] || [ -z $GPG_AGENT_INFO ] || { stop; exit 0; }

Thus if one has an ssh or gpg agent set before gnome-keyring job is
spawned, it's not suppose to take over.

However on my machine things are a bit strange:
GPG_AGENT_INFO=/tmp/gpg-cSjth3/S.gpg-agent:2791:1
GNOME_KEYRING_CONTROL=/run/user/1000/keyring-BCPZie
SSH_AUTH_SOCK=/run/user/1000/keyring-BCPZie/ssh
GNOME_KEYRING_PID=2567

So ssh-agent  secrets agents are GNOME_KEYRING, and gpg-agent is
provided by gnupg.

I think the logic in the job is a bit wrong, and it will always,
actually attempt to override the first agent.

I presume we want the pkcs11 gnome-keyring component? (That's for e.g.
normal ssl smartcards right?!)

As currently implemented, there is no easy way to have gnome-keyring
secrets/pkcs11 agent, whilst using gnupg/openssh agents for those
things.

These things seem to also resonate with
https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/gnome-keyring/+bug/884856

I'm chatting on #ubuntu-destkop about it as well, a better plan needs
to be in place for easy way to use gnome-keyring for ssh/gpg (for
simple users), but also easy way to disable gnome-keyring's ssh/gpg
agents when it's not appropriate (advanced keys, certs, smartcards,
etc).

Ideally gnome-keyring would implement support for all of those

[Bug 1387643] [NEW] Pruning of probably stale sessions should be less aggressive

2014-10-30 Thread Thomas Voß
Public bug reported:

Right now, after 10 non-successful attempts to deliver location updates
to clients, the service considers the client to be hanging or dead and
prunes the session from the service's cache. With that, if the app wakes
up again, it does not receive updates for the same session anymore. A
restart of the app fixes the issue.

[Bug 1387734] [NEW] Location service uses the cached authorization, even if the user denied location access to an app

2014-10-30 Thread David Barth
Public bug reported:

The bug occurs after removing location access authorization to an
application. The location is still available to the application, despite
the user having revoked access from within USS  Privacy  Location.

To reproduce:

1. Open a map application, like Here map
2. Allow access to location
3. Switch to System Settings  Privacy  Location
4. Disable location access for Maps
5. Kill Here map, and restart it

What should happen: you should not have access anymore (and should not see a 
prompt)
What happens instead: the app still has access to your location, as shown in 
the logs:

I1030 16:15:38.167752  3100 cached_agent_glog_reporter.cpp:32]
CachedAgent::authenticate_request_with_parameters: Application pid:
27975 Application uid: 32011 Application id:  com.nokia.heremaps_here
Cached request:   Request(from: com.nokia.heremaps_here, feature: 0,
when: 1414682114882519283, answer: granted)

I confirmed that the trust store had recorded the authorization change
as in:

phablet@ubuntu-phablet:~$ sqlite3 ~/.local/share/UbuntuLocationService/trust.db 
select * from requests
1|unconfined|0|1414098093331252474|1
2|com.nokia.heremaps_here|0|1414682114882519283|1
3|com.nokia.heremaps_here|0|1414682131206341515|0

[Bug 1387303] Re: regression: gnome-keyring components can't be disabled anymore

2014-10-30 Thread Pascal de Bruijn
This issue isn't about whether gnome-keyring is useful or not.

But there are indeed many reasons for not wanting to use it for anything
but secret store indeed, some as listed by Dmitri.

The fact that gnome-keyring doesn't implement some of these features is
rather inherent to the process, where either SSH or GPG need to advance,
before GNOME is in a position to follow them. Resulting in natural
lag. The fact that GNOME Keyring is only a small part of GNOME doesn't
make it any better with regard to prioritization.

The fact that GNOME (Keyring) is a usability focused project is indeed a
valid reason to prefer the real ssh-agent or gpg-agent as they are
security focussed projects and presumably should be more trustworthy.

As for the remark about pkcs10, I'm not sure that actually being used by
anything. The main use-case for it seems to be Firefox/Thunderbird which
use NSS, which doesn't seem to be hooked up to GNOME Keyring's PKCS10
component by default.

Regardless of defaults, if I understand well, the following will revert to the 
old behavior:
echo manual  /etc/xdg/upstart/gnome-keyring.override

Allowing any user to disable to individual services like so:
echo 'X-GNOME-Autostart-enabled=false'  
/etc/xdg/autostart/gnome-keyring-gpg.desktop
echo 'X-GNOME-Autostart-enabled=false'  
/etc/xdg/autostart/gnome-keyring-ssh.desktop
echo 'X-GNOME-Autostart-enabled=false'  
/etc/xdg/autostart/gnome-keyring-pkcs10.desktop

[Bug 1387908] [NEW] FIDO u2f security keys should be supported out of the box

2014-10-30 Thread Dimitri John Ledkov
Public bug reported:

FIDO u2f is an emerging standard for public-private cryptography based
2nd factor authentication, which improves on OTP by mitigating phishing,
man-in-the-middle attacks and reply attacks.

Google Chrome supports u2f devices which are now widely available from
Yubico (new premium neo Yubikeys and Security keys).

However, udev rules are required to setup permissions to allow the web-
browsers which are running as regular users to access the devices in
question.

E.g.:

KERNEL==hidraw*, SUBSYSTEM==hidraw, MODE=0664, GROUP=plugdev,
ATTRS{idVendor}==1050, ATTRS{idProduct}==0113|0114|0115|0116|0120

Something like that should be enabled by default, however probably not
encode on the vendor/productid as other vendors will also make u2f
devices.
